BlockBeats News, February 26 — According to Coinbob’s popular address monitoring, the top whale in the privacy sector on Hyperliquid’s holdings list for ZEC, XMR, and DASH is currently in a floating loss but has not yet chosen to close or exit.
The largest loss is from the ZEC long position (0xcf9). This address holds a ZEC long with 10x leverage, with a position size of $5.03 million, an average price of $574, but the floating loss has reached $6.68 million, a loss of 294%. The floating loss has exceeded the original position, with a liquidation price of $142.
The largest XMR long position (0xc17) is relatively stable, with 3x leverage, a position size of $3.29 million, a floating loss of $35,000, and a loss of 32%. The average price is $384. Additionally, this address also holds ZEC longs and has recently been increasing positions to average down the ZEC and XMR longs.
The largest DASH long position (0xd47) currently holds a 5x leverage DASH long, with a position of $1.63 million, a floating loss of $1.34 million, and a loss of 414%. The average price is $64. This address was previously a heavily shorted “ZEC largest short.”
